| Idle locking function in MacOS 9 allows local users to bypass the password protection of idled sessions by selecting the "Log Out" option and selecting a "Cancel" option in the dialog box for an application that attempts to verify that the user wants to log out, which returns the attacker into the locked session. |
| Control Panel "Password Security" option for Apple Powerbooks allows attackers with physical access to the machine to bypass the security by booting it with an emergency startup disk and using a disk editor to modify the on/off toggle or password in the aaaaaaaAPWD file, which is normally inaccessible. |
| The (1) CertGetCertificateChain, (2) CertVerifyCertificateChainPolicy, and (3) WinVerifyTrust APIs within the CryptoAPI for Microsoft products including Microsoft Windows 98 through XP, Office for Mac, Internet Explorer for Mac, and Outlook Express for Mac, do not properly verify the Basic Constraints of intermediate CA-signed X.509 certificates, which allows remote attackers to spoof the certificates of trusted sites via a man-in-the-middle attack for SSL sessions, as originally reported for Internet Explorer and IIS. |

| "Multiple Users" Control Panel in Mac OS 9 allows Normal users to gain Owner privileges by removing the Users & Groups Data File, which effectively removes the Owner password and allows the Normal user to log in as the Owner account without a password. |
| Macintosh systems generate large ICMP datagrams in response to malformed datagrams, allowing them to be used as amplifiers in a flood attack. |
| Idle locking function in MacOS 9 allows local attackers to bypass the password protection of idled sessions via the programmer's switch or CMD-PWR keyboard sequence, which brings up a debugger that the attacker can use to disable the lock. |
